Shelagh's Blog...3

With the Mile swim for Sport Relief looming this Friday, Shelagh gave us a final update as to how she is getting along. This time, we let Shelagh explain everything...

"The Big Sport Relief Swim looms large, just two more training sessions before I do the mile in the Serpentine. Two good cold swims last weekend boosted my confidence and I've even started saying "yes" to people asking if they can come down and cheer me on!"

"The Serpentine swimming Club and the Tooting Bec Lido (SLSC) people have all been super helpful and encouraging. All year round swimmers at Tooting must have wondered why Jacqueline Cousteau had turned up at the weekend, so reliant am I on the wonders of neoprene - an insulating fabric to end all insulating fabrics..."

"Plan to do a long swim in the Lido today, where the temperature is around 3 degrees , then a good stretch of the Serpentine on Wednesday with peter Thompson, my friend, coach, and now sole beneficiary of my will! Did I mention I couldn't have done it without him?....He insists I take Thursday off from  swimming, then we hit the waters with purpose on Friday morning, live on Breakfast, around 8 in the morning. Brrrr."
